The Mechanics of Perfect Mac Cheese
The key to a perfect mac ‘n cheese lies in its basic components: pasta, cheese, and sauce. To create the ultimate comfort dish, one must balance the ratio of these ingredients, choosing the perfect blend of cheeses and cooking techniques. Here are some expert tips for achieving the perfect macaroni and cheese:
– Use a mix of artisanal cheeses, such as cheddar, parmesan, and gouda, for a rich and creamy flavor.
– Choose a variety of pasta shapes to add texture and visual interest.
– Create a roux-based sauce for a smooth and velvety texture.
– Add a pinch of salt and a sprinkle of breadcrumbs for added flavor and crunch.

Understanding the Cheese-to-Pasta Ratio
The age-old question: how much cheese is too much cheese? Achieving the perfect balance is key. A ratio of 1:1 or 2:3 (cheese:pasta) is a good starting point. Feel free to experiment and adjust to your liking.

The Truth About the Impact of Comfort Foods on Health
Macaroni and cheese, like many comfort foods, can be detrimental to health if overconsumed. High sodium and saturated fat content make it a less-than-ideal option for those with dietary restrictions. However, moderation is key, and a balanced mac ‘n cheese dish can be a nutritious and satisfying choice.
The Psychology Behind Comfort Foods
Comfort foods tap into our emotional psyche, often associated with nostalgia and positive memories. Macaroni and cheese, in particular, evokes feelings of childhood and family bonding.
